An "intelligent agent" is a specialized program that resides on a network, or at a server as an applet, and can make decisions and perform tasks based on pre-defined rules and objectives. 3, record 1, English, - intelligent%20agent

A technical indicator is a series of data points that are derived by applying a formula to the price data of a security. Price data includes any combination of the open, high, low or close over a period of time. Some indicators may use only the closing prices, while others incorporate volume and open interest into their formulas. The price data is entered into the formula and a data point is produced. For example, the average of 3 closing prices is one data point((41+43+43)/3=42. 33)... A series of data points over a period of time is required to create valid reference points to enable analysis. By creating a time series of data points, a comparison can be made between present and past levels. For analysis purposes, technical indicators are usually shown in a graphical form above or below a security's price chart. Once shown in graphical form, an indicator can then be compared with the corresponding price chart of the security. 2, record 7, English, - technical%20indicator
Record number: 7, Textual support number: 2 CONT
Technical indicators look to predict the future price levels, or simply the general price direction, of a security by looking at past patterns. Examples of common technical indicators include the relative strength index, the money flow index, stochastics, the MACD [moving average convergence divergence] and the bollinger bands. 3, record 7, English, - technical%20indicator

RADARSAT-2, Canada's next generation earth observation satellite, is co-funded by the Canadian Space Agency(CSA) and MacDonald Dettwiler... The imaging sensor on the satellite is a C-band Synthetic Aperture Radar(SAR) capable of operating in a wide variety of imaging modes. All imaging modes of the current RADARSAT-1 satellite will be provided, as well as some new modes that incorporate important innovations and improvements. The horizontal co-polarization(HH) of RADARSAT-1 will be supplemented by options for vertical co-polarization(VV) and cross-polarization(HV or VH), and there will be new Quad-Polarization modes providing fully polarimetric data sets. The other major new mode is referred to as Ultra-Fine, providing swath imaging with resolution of about 3 m in each dimension. Re-visit times will be reduced since all imaging modes will be available either to the left or right sides of the satellite track. 3, record 9, English, - imaging%20sensor

After informal bilateral talks, the United States in 1977 proposed that the two governments establish a bilateral scientific advisory group to try to coordinate and harmonize research activities which were then proceeding independently in both countries. The Canadian side agreed, and in relatively short order the Bilateral Research Consultation Group, the BRCG, was created. 2, record 10, English, - Bilateral%20Research%20Consultation%20Group
Record number: 10, Textual support number: 2 OBS
The seeds for an agreement on air quality were sown in 1978, when Canada and the United States established the Bilateral Research Consultation Group(BRCG) to facilitate information exchange, coordinate research, and develop a scientific data base on acid rain. The BRCG's first report in 1979 showed large areas of North America sensitive to acidic deposition(a term used to incorporate both wet and dry deposition of acidic compounds). 3, record 10, English, - Bilateral%20Research%20Consultation%20Group

A modeling process by which variation in a time series are assumed to be explained wholly by the historical trends of the data itself. In essence, the ARIMA modeling process consists of the autoregressive and moving average processes of the Auto-Regressive Moving Average(ARMA) Model process on data that have been Differenced to render them Stationary. The process uses variations of differencing and transformations to describe historical patterns in the data. Like the simpler ARMA model, forecasts made by an ARIMA modeling process consist of only a mathematical process of projecting inherent characteristics of trend, cycles, and seasonality into the future and incorporate no economic relatinships. Consequently, such models are not appropriate for impact analysis or for incorporating random "shocks", but may prove an effective estimation process when the trends in the historical data are relatively stable and well-behaved. 1, record 13, English, - auto%2Dregressive%20integrated%20moving%20average%20process

Most tools contain an inference engine and various user interface and knowledge acquisition aids and lack a knowledge base. Expert system building tools tend to incorporate restrictions that make them easy to use for certain purposes and hard to impossible to use for other purposes. In acquiring a tool, one must be careful to select a tool that is appropriate for the type of expert system one wishes to build. More broadly, a tool is a shell that allows the user to rapidly develop a system that contains specific data. In this sense, an electronic spreadsheet program is a tool. When the user enters financial data, he or she creates a system that will do specific financial projections just as the knowledge engineer uses a tool to create an expert system that will offer advice about a specific type of problem. 2, record 14, English, - knowledge%20engineering%20tool

Unlike conventional computer software that is only infrequently updated, expert systems by their nature are very easy to modify. Most expert systems that are currently in use are constantly being improved by the addition of new rules. In most applications, the user organization will want to establish a regular routine to capture and incorporate new knowledge into the system. It's a good idea to make one person responsible for entering new rules whenever data or procedures change or whenever questions arise that the current system could not answer. 1, record 17, English, - expert%2Dsystem%20maintenance

Intelligence can be added to the disk controller to determine if a graphic element meets certain display characteristics, such as being a specifically searched-for element or being within the range of the display screen or being nonintelligence information. This hardware is called a disk scanner. Disk scanners are much more than simple add-on items. A disk controller must be completely redesigned to incorporate one, and very high-performance logic... is required to handle the data in real time. 1, record 18, English, - disk%20scanner
